What is being bought
Medway Council invites tenders for an All-Age Advocacy Hub and Right to Representation for Children Service. The requirements are divided into 2 lots:
Lot 1 - All-Age Advocacy Hub
The service will deliver several functions including:
A. Statutory Independent Mental Capacity Advocacy (IMCA)
B. Statutory Independent Mental Health Advocacy (IMHA)
C. Statutory Independent Advocacy under the Care Act (CA)
D. Statutory Deprivation of Liberty Standards (DoLS) conducted by Relevant Person’s Representative (RPR)
E. Independent NHS Complaints Advocacy.
F. Developing community advocacy and self-advocacy /peer advocacy
G. Coordinating the provision of advocacy service for people placed outside of Medway where Medway retains statutory responsibility for their provision.
Lot 2 - Right to Representation for Children
The service requirements for Lot 2 combine several elements listed below. The specification for each service includes the legal context, the aims and objectives, national standards, eligibility criteria, access referral process and expected outcomes:
• Children’s advocacy
• Independent Visitors
• Appropriate Adults
• Children in Care Council
